The fatal flaw in weight loss is, many people lose weight with the idea that as they embark on that journey, they are expecting to see results as fast as possible.
Losing weight is a gradual process. You begin by changing the quality and quantity of what you eat, how you workout with no intention of ever going back. Be prepared to work on this changes for at least a year. Remember, if you are overweight, it has taken you many years to get to where you are today. Be prepared to invest a lot of time in getting back.
Formula For Healthy Weight Loss
* Eating Habits: Rather than fasting, starving or gorging. Eat normal, healthy meals. Preferable five or six times per day, with your last meal fully three hours before you go to sleep.
* Sugar; To lose weight, you should eliminate all simple sugars from your diet. Sugars are also contained in all form of food we consume everyday at large quantities. From candies, cakes, pastries, desserts, soft drinks, canned fruits - sugar in your coffee and so on. The fact is you require no additional sugar to enjoy physical health being.

* Laziness and no access to the gym: You don't need extreme or vigorous exercises to achieve your weight loss goals. Lifting heavy equipment won't also guarantee results. The ideal is about thirty minutes a day, it two hundred minutes per week. You can achieve this by walking, swimming, cycling or cross-country skiing. People who develop the habit of regular exercise, find that it becomes easier and easier to do.
